  • Research on current situation and optimization strategy of cross-regional scientific and technological innovation cooperation in the Yellow River Basin

    Subjects: Statistics >> Social Statistics submitted time 2024-06-28 Cooperative journals: 《中国科学院院刊》

    Abstract: Realizing effective cross-regional innovation cooperation not only helps to enhance the overall scientific and technological innovation capabilities of the Yellow River Basin, but also is crucial for promoting the western development strategy and achieving industrial upgrading and leapfrogging in the western region. The innovation collaborative network composed of various enterprises, universities, and research institutes across different regions in the Yellow River Basin helps to break down information silos and help provinces and cities fully achieve information sharing in open scientific and technological innovation cooperation platforms. The crossregional innovation collaborative network that have been constructed in the Yellow River Basin consists of cooperation relationships between provinces within the Yellow River Basin, as well as cooperation relationships between provinces within and outside the basin. This study investigated the current situation of technological innovation cooperation in the Yellow River Basin reflected by the network, and the results showed that the network composed of the former showed an uneven distribution pattern of“ dense in the east and sparse in the west” in space, but the density of innovation collaborative network has increased in recent years. The network composed of the latter initially had uneven spatial distribution, but recently the breadth and depth of cooperation have significantly increased. There are still many obstacles to scientific and technological innovation cooperation in the Yellow River Basin. Firstly, a large-scale and comprehensive innovation collaborative network is defective, mainly manifested in insufficient innovation cooperation among provinces within the Yellow River Basin. Moreover, the lack of a comprehensive and multi-level cross-regional institutional collaborative operation mechanism makes it difficult to fully leverage the role of cross regional innovation collaborative networks. In view of this, this study proposes to improve the innovation collaborative cooperation system from the central to the local level, from top to bottom, and follow the optimization idea of“ enhancing the top level design capabilities—improving the collaborative network— enhancing cooperation awareness—coordinating regional regulations—forming cross regional alliances—creating a collaborative innovation ecosystem—exploring innovation cooperation opportunities” to build the scientific and technological innovation corridor in the Yellow River Basin innovation corridor.

  • Comparative analysis of science and technology innovation competitiveness in the Yellow River Basin

    Subjects: Statistics >> Social Statistics submitted time 2024-06-28 Cooperative journals: 《中国科学院院刊》

    Abstract: The assessment and comparison of the S&T innovation competitiveness among the provinces and regions in the Yellow River Basin are helpful to better utilize the supporting and leading role of S&T innovation in the ecological protection and high-quality development of the Yellow River Basin. Combined with the real characteristics of S&T innovation in the Yellow River Basin, the study considers five dimensions horizontally: S&T innovation input, S&T innovation output, S&T entrepreneurial condition, S&T innovation revenue, and S&T innovation influence. Vertically, it considers two types of indicators, namely, strength and efficiency, and constructs the index system of evaluation of S&T innovation competitiveness in the Yellow River Basin. A multi-dimensional indicator system for measuring the competitiveness of S&T innovation in the Yellow River Basin is constructed, taking into account the differences in scale and efficiency indicators. Based on this, the study analyzes the evolution trend and current situation of S&T innovation competitiveness of the nine provinces and regions in the Yellow River Basin from 2012 to 2021, and further compares the differences in S&T innovation competitiveness among the provinces and regions in the Yellow River Basin. The study finds the followings. (1) The nine provinces and regions in the Yellow River Basin have formed three echelons with significant differences in the level of S&T innovation competitiveness, and the upstream provinces and regions lag behind noticeably in S&T innovation competitiveness. (2) The evaluation results of five horizontal dimensions show that the low level of S&T entrepreneurship conditions and S&T innovation benefit are the key factors constraining the S&T innovation competitiveness of all provinces and regions in the Yellow River Basin. (3) The results of vertical “strength-efficiency” evaluation show that Shandong Province, which is in the first echelon of S&T innovation competitiveness in the Yellow River Basin, should focus on improving its competitive effectiveness in S&T innovation, while the provinces and regions in the third echelon (Inner Mongolia, Qinghai, Gansu, Shanxi, and Ningxia) should optimize their competitive strength in S&T innovation. Finally, the study proposes countermeasures to improve the competitiveness of S&T innovation in the Yellow River Basin.

  • Situation, needs, and countermeasures of innovation development in the Yellow River Basin

    Subjects: Statistics >> Social Statistics submitted time 2024-06-28 Cooperative journals: 《中国科学院院刊》

    Abstract: The Yellow River runs through nine provinces (regions) in western, central, and eastern China. It is not only an important ecological security barrier in China, but also an important region for social activity and economic development. Strategically planning the development of the Yellow River Basin at the national level can not only accelerate the high-quality development of the Yellow River Basin, but also effectively promote the western development strategy and regional coordinated development strategy. Nevertheless, the poor carrying capacity of the ecological environment in the Yellow River Basin, the obvious feature of industrial development relying heavily on energy, and the insufficient ability to ensure people’s livelihood have constrained the innovation driven transformation and high-quality development of the Yellow River Basin. Therefore, the Yellow River Basin must vigorously enhance its ability to support scientific and technological innovation, strengthen macro-integration, synergize and deepen the reform, accelerate the deployment of the integrated development strategy of science,technology and innovation in the Yellow River Basin, systematically plan the construction of the Yellow River Basin Science, Technology and Innovation Corridor, and promote the coordinated development of ecological protection and economic and social development led by scientific and technological innovation. This study analyzes the development characteristics and spatial distribution of the Yellow River Basin, and systematically analyzes the scientific and technological innovation needs and constraints of the Yellow River Basin from three perspectives: ecological protection, industrial development, and social development. It proposes the overall idea of achieving innovative development in the Yellow River Basin, and proposes countermeasures and suggestions from five approaches: strengthening scientific and technological innovation cooperation in the ecological field, enhancing the scientific and technological innovation capabilities of key regions, coordinating the reform of the entire basin’s scientific and technological system, accelerating the formation of new quality productive forces led by science and technology, and digital transformation to promote the improvement and efficiency of social services.

  • Strategic research on information technology promoting national governance modernization—Review on the S70th Xiangshan Science Conferences

    Subjects: Statistics >> Social Statistics submitted time 2024-03-27 Cooperative journals: 《中国科学院院刊》

    Abstract: This study systematically summarizes the reports and speeches of the S70th Xiangshan Science Conferences on the theme of “Strategic Research on Information Technology Promoting the National Governance Modernization” and summarizes the consensus of the conference in the following three aspects. (1) Important progress and achievements have been made in the four typical areas, i.e., smart justice, internet governance, data governance, and emergency management. (2) Using information technology to promote the modernization of national governance is confronted with unprecedented opportunities and challenges. And (3) it is necessary to take a series of effective measures to promote information technology to facilitate the modernization of the national governance system and governance capacity from the top-level design.
